Title: The Innovative Contributions of Cheol Ku Kang
Introduction
Cheol Ku Kang is a prominent inventor based in Uiwang-si, South Korea. He has made significant contributions to the field of display technology, holding a total of four patents. His work focuses on the manufacturing methods and design of display devices, showcasing his expertise and innovative spirit.
Latest Patents
Cheol Ku Kang's latest patents include a method of manufacturing a display device and the display device itself. The manufacturing method involves preparing a substrate with both light-emitting and non-light-emitting areas. It includes arranging electrodes on the substrate, forming a bank in the non-light-emitting area, and strategically placing light-emitting elements. The display device features a first and second electrode, sub-banks, and a light-emitting element, all designed to enhance performance and efficiency.
